About Success Solutions Private School
Success Solutions Private School is a private high school in Corona, CA 92881. The school serves approximately 150 students in grades Kindergarten – 12th with a student-teacher ratio of 25:1. Located in a neighborhood with a median household income of $132,598, where 36%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

Why doesn't this school have a score?
We don't have enough verified data to rate this school fairly. Private schools in CA aren't required to report standardized test scores to the state, which limits the data available for our rating model.
Our rating model requires at least 2 of 4 data components (academics, student progress, college readiness, and resources) to generate a meaningful score. Schools below this threshold receive a Limited Profile to avoid misleading ratings.
